First of all welcome to the MOC. from Washington St. Make sure you do a good PDI. most portent thing make them hook it up to shore power run the AC, Ele side of HW tank and any think else that is 120 volt on your new Rig. make them hook it up to water supply check every thing for water leaks and toilet. make them run all the gas WH, Stove, Furnace. Make them show you how to use the self leveling sys if they know how! And check the tires make sure it has good tire not the junk!

Yes, that second disconnect is likely hidden behind a cabinet and many are installed wrong so they leak. Also there is a drain for the ice maker line under the unit, make sure they show you where that is. The tires should be Sailun G rating or optional Goodyear. And I would definetly go with a DRW tv as you'll have alot of pin weight.

Jeff - welcome to the MOC. All good suggestions the best of which is "check everything"! One more thing, check your tire pressure yourself before you take possession. I had it on my punch list, the dealer assured me they had addressed. I checked before departing and they hadn't, they were 12-15 lbs. underinflated! Best of Luck!
